Nvidia Starts H20 Graphics Card Preorders in China, Competes Head-to-Head with Huawei

Feb 01, 2024 - techtimes.com
Nvidia has launched its latest graphics card, the H20, in the Chinese artificial intelligence (AI) chip market, putting it in direct competition with Huawei. The H20, which is available for pre-order, is part of Nvidia's strategic response to US export restrictions and is positioned as a contender against Huawei's Ascend 910B. The H20 is priced between $12,000 and $15,000 per card and is set for delivery in small batches in the first quarter of 2024.

Before the US imposed restrictions, Nvidia held over 90% of the market share in China's AI chip market. However, competition has intensified, especially from Huawei. While the H20 may lag behind the Ascend 910B in certain areas, it holds an advantage in interconnect speed. Nvidia plans to begin mass production of the H20 in the second quarter of this year, following a delay from the original November launch due to technical challenges with server integration.
